Exploring the Intersection of Politics and Japanese Mount Fuji Hiking

Introduction: When it comes to Mount Fuji, Japan's iconic volcano, most people envision breathtaking landscapes, picturesque hiking trails, and serene spiritual experiences. However, beneath the beauty of Mount Fuji lies a fascinating connection to politics that adds depth and intrigue to the hiking experience. In this blog post, we will explore the intertwined relationship between politics and the incredible journey of hiking Mount Fuji. 1. Cultural and Historical Significance: Before delving into the political aspects, it is crucial to understand the cultural and historical significance of Mount Fuji. Revered as a symbol of Japan, this UNESCO World Heritage Site holds immense spiritual value and has been a pilgrimage site for centuries. Its representation in art, literature, and even ancient myths has profoundly shaped Japanese culture. 2. Promotion and Preservation Efforts: The exploration of politics surrounding Mount Fuji hiking begins with understanding the efforts involved in promoting and preserving this natural wonder. The Japanese government plays a vital role in providing the necessary infrastructure and support to ensure the safety and enjoyment of hikers. Topics such as trail maintenance, visitor management, and environmental conservation require collaborative efforts between governmental bodies, local communities, and hiking enthusiasts. 3. National Identity and Tourism: Mount Fuji holds a unique place in Japan's national identity, with its iconic shape being synonymous with the country itself. Accordingly, the mountain acts as a major attraction for tourists, both domestic and international. The government leverages this popularity to boost tourism and enhance Japan's global image. The political landscape surrounding Mount Fuji tourism includes discussions on visa regulations, international marketing campaigns, and infrastructure development in adjacent regions to accommodate the growing number of visitors. 4. The Economic Impact: The economic impact of Mount Fuji hiking cannot be overlooked. The revenue generated through tourism and related industries plays a significant role in regional development. Political decisions regarding the allocation of funds, taxation policies, and economic strategies influence the growth and sustainability of businesses surrounding Mount Fuji. 5. Legislative Measures: To ensure the preservation of its natural beauty and cultural heritage, various legislative measures are in place. These regulations dictate the permissible activities, hours of operation, waste management, and safety protocols that hikers and tour operators must adhere to. Discussion on these legislative measures often takes place within political circles and involves stakeholders such as environmentalists, local communities, and government officials. Conclusion: Japanese Mount Fuji hiking is more than just an outdoor adventure it is a journey that intertwines with politics in multiple ways. From the government's efforts in promoting and preserving the mountain to discussions about tourism, national identity, and economic impact, politics plays a crucial role in shaping the experience. As you embark on your own Mount Fuji adventure, take a moment to appreciate the complex web of politics that underlies this remarkable hiking experience.
